Mercedes driver line-up for Barcelona revealed

Mercedes AMG have posted up their driver line-up for the first Barcelona test. The first of two 4 day tests at the Circuit di Catalunya begins on February 19th and ends on the 22nd, and some teams have now revealed their driver choices for the event. Mercedes are the most recent of these, with Lewis Hamilton set to drive the car on Days 1 & 3, with Nico Rosberg taking the wheel on Days 2 & 4. Toro Rosso have been reported as running Max Verstappen on Days 1 & 3, with Carlos Sainz driving on Days 2 & 4, while Sebastian Vettel's website has revealed that the German driver is scheduled to run on Days 3 & 4, meaning Kimi Raikkonen will run Days 1 & 2.
